Garhmukteshwar
Assembly constituency 60 (GEN) · Uttar Pradesh · 64 candidatures, 2002–2022

Arithmetic · working shown-
Narendra Singh stood 4 times, the most of any name on this seat.
names matched ignoring spacing and punctuation · 2002 BJP 1st · 2007 SP 1st · 2007 IND 7th · 2022 AAP 8th -
In 2022 the top two candidates took 77.3% of the votes.
44.2 + 33.1 = 77.3 -
50 of 64 candidatures polled under one-sixth of the votes (78.1%).
count(vote % < 16.67) = 50 · 50 ÷ 64 = 78.1% -
The field went from 14 in 2002 to 10 in 2022.
10 − 14 = −4 -
Independents filed 22 of 64 candidatures and won 0.
count(party = IND) = 22 · won = 0 -
BJP won 3 of the 4 contests it stood in (75.0%).
3 ÷ 4 = 75.0%
Each line is arithmetic over the candidate rows on this page.

[05]Every candidature
| Year | Pos | Candidate | Party | Votes | Vote %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2022 | 1 | Harendra SinghWON | Bharatiya Janata Party | 1,04,113 | 44.2% |
| 2022 | 2 | Ravinder Chaudhary | Samajwadi Party | 77,807 | 33.1% |
| 2022 | 3 | Madan Chauhan | Bahujan Samaj Party | 43,929 | 18.7% |
| 2022 | 4 | Furkan | All India Majlis-E-Ittehadul Muslimeen | 4,868 | 2.1% |
| 2022 | 5 | Abha Chaudhary | Indian National Congress | 1,646 | 0.7% |
| 2022 | 6 | Gopal Sharma | All India Hindustan Congress Party | 804 | 0.3% |
| 2022 | 7 | Virendra Singh Prajapati | Jan Adhikar Party | 655 | 0.3% |
| 2022 | 8 | Narendra Singh | Aam Aadmi Party | 611 | 0.3% |
| 2022 | 9 | Ghanshyam | Aazad Samaj Party (Kanshi Ram) | 491 | 0.2% |
| 2022 | 10 | Shivkumar Chauhan | Independent | 478 | 0.2% |
| 2017 | 1 | Kamal Singh MalikWON | Bharatiya Janata Party | 91,086 | 41.1% |
| 2017 | 2 | Prashant Chaudhary | Bahujan Samaj Party | 55,792 | 25.2% |
| 2017 | 3 | Madan Chauhan | Samajwadi Party | 48,810 | 22.0% |
| 2017 | 4 | Satpal Yadav | Independent | 15,089 | 6.8% |
| 2017 | 5 | Kunwar Ayyub Ali | Rashtriya Lok Dal | 5,648 | 2.6% |
| 2017 | 6 | Sandeep Kumar | Independent | 879 | 0.4% |
| 2017 | 7 | Dr. Hukam Singh | Independent | 812 | 0.4% |
| 2017 | 8 | Veeresh Chaudhary | Rashtriya Kisan Majdoor Party | 618 | 0.3% |
| 2017 | 9 | Pt. Gopal Sharma | Sarvodaya Bharat Party | 600 | 0.3% |
| 2017 | 10 | Amrita Kumar | Independent | 465 | 0.2% |
| 2017 | 11 | Siddharth Malik | Independent | 457 | 0.2% |
| 2017 | 12 | Nafees Ahmad | Bhartiya Janta Dal | 349 | 0.2% |
| 2017 | 13 | Deen Mohammad | Ittehad-E-Millait Council | 242 | 0.1% |
| 2017 | 14 | Bijendra Singh | Independent | 200 | 0.1% |
| 2017 | 15 | Vinod Kumar | Rajlok Party | 136 | 0.1% |
| 2012 | 1 | Madan ChauhanWON | Samajwadi Party | 82,816 | 43.3% |
| 2012 | 2 | Farhat Hasan | Bahujan Samaj Party | 64,617 | 33.8% |
| 2012 | 3 | Ravinder Choudhary | Rashtriya Lok Dal | 32,467 | 17.0% |
| 2012 | 4 | Krishan Vir Singh Sirohi | Bharatiya Janata Party | 3,822 | 2.0% |
| 2012 | 5 | Harveer Singh | Independent | 1,395 | 0.7% |
| 2012 | 6 | Asif Choudhary | Peace Party | 1,215 | 0.6% |
| 2012 | 7 | Mahavir Singh | Rashtriya Lokmanch | 1,140 | 0.6% |
| 2012 | 8 | Harkisan | Independent | 856 | 0.4% |
| 2012 | 9 | Mahabir Singh | Samajwadi Janata Party (RASHTRIYA) | 785 | 0.4% |
| 2012 | 10 | Shiv Kumar | Independent | 772 | 0.4% |
| 2012 | 11 | Ravindra Partap Singh | Independent | 374 | 0.2% |
| 2012 | 12 | Farman | Naki Bharatiya Ekta Party | 274 | 0.1% |
| 2012 | 13 | Pankaj Kumar | Rashtra Nirman Party | 244 | 0.1% |
| 2012 | 14 | Dharmender | Independent | 228 | 0.1% |
| 2012 | 15 | Shiv Kumar | Rashtriya Parivartan Dal | 224 | 0.1% |
| 2007 | 1 | Narendra SinghWON | Samajwadi Party | 81,799 | 50.4% |
| 2007 | 2 | Meesam Rizvi | Bahujan Samaj Party | 67,988 | 41.9% |
| 2007 | 3 | Sahabjada Yoosuf Ansari | Indian National Congress | 3,803 | 2.3% |
| 2007 | 4 | Ambrahish Kumar Gupta | Apna Dal | 2,894 | 1.8% |
| 2007 | 5 | Hawaldar Singh | Independent | 2,644 | 1.6% |
| 2007 | 6 | Rakesh | Independent | 1,088 | 0.7% |
| 2007 | 7 | Narendra Singh | Independent | 621 | 0.4% |
| 2007 | 8 | Pankaj Kumar | Indian Justice Party | 617 | 0.4% |
| 2007 | 9 | Rafi | Independent | 481 | 0.3% |
| 2007 | 10 | Abdul Salam | Rashtriya Swabhimaan Party | 480 | 0.3% |
| 2002 | 1 | Narendra SinghWON | Bharatiya Janata Party | 49,191 | 32.3% |
| 2002 | 2 | Narendra Kumar Mishra | Samajwadi Party | 35,057 | 23.0% |
| 2002 | 3 | Mohan Prasad | Bahujan Samaj Party | 33,430 | 22.0% |
| 2002 | 4 | Dr. Amar Rizvi | Indian National Congress | 23,162 | 15.2% |
| 2002 | 5 | Ramdhar | Apna Dal | 2,961 | 2.0% |
| 2002 | 6 | Shyamu | Independent | 1,792 | 1.2% |
| 2002 | 7 | Om Prakash | Rashtriya Kranti Party | 1,433 | 0.9% |
| 2002 | 8 | Abdul Hafiz | All India Muslim Forum | 1,330 | 0.9% |
| 2002 | 9 | Jafar Naeem | Rashtriya Janata Dal | 985 | 0.7% |
| 2002 | 10 | Vimlesh Kumar | Independent | 786 | 0.5% |
| 2002 | 11 | Ram Gulam | Independent | 717 | 0.5% |
| 2002 | 12 | Rajesh Kumar Singh | Independent | 508 | 0.3% |
| 2002 | 13 | Narendra Kumar | Independent | 475 | 0.3% |
| 2002 | 14 | Chet Ram | Independent | 340 | 0.2% |
